Since a few weeks ago my Ubuntu Karmic no longer asks for the encrypted
root partition during startup. If I start in recovery mode it however
does ask me for the password and the system boots normally (although in
text mode).

Expected result:
Graphical boot requests password and mounts LVM.

Actual result:
Graphical boot just hangs.

I set up my encrypted LVM according to the instructions that can be
found here:

https://help.ubuntu.com/community/EncryptedFilesystemLVMHowto

Ubuntu 9.10 karmic (development branch)
Cryptsetup version 2:1.0.6+20090405.svn49-ubuntu1
